All I can say is Wow! Graphics are ridiculous, presentation and replays, are amazing, and the gameplay looks vastly improved. The only thing I didn't like were all the moving screen fouls but tat should hopefully limit the screen cheese where you go one way and the defender get stuck on the screen and then you cross over the other way which, side not, Chris smoove does all the time to cheese lol. My other gripe is that you still have to pre determine what you do when running a pick and roll. Nba live 14 had it perfect because you could chose slip, roll, or fade on the fly. I also hope the passing lane cheese is gone and maybe the cpu will cut backdoor I you over play for the cheese tip/ interception. All in all this I cant wait for the news tomorrow.Comment
